Abstract

An inflator containing a housing having a first end and a second end is provided. An igniter is fixed within the first end of the housing for ignition of gas generant charges within the housing. A discrete fuel charge and a discrete oxidizer charge ignitably communicates with the igniter. The fuel charge and the oxidizer charge may be axially aligned and are substantially simultaneously combusted upon actuation of the inflator.

Claims (32)

1. An inflator comprising:

a housing having a first end and a second end;

an igniter fixed within the first end of the housing;

a charge of solid fuel in ignitable communication with said igniter; and

a charge of solid oxidizer in ignitable communication with said igniter, and discrete and separate from and in combustible communication with said fuel charge,

wherein said solid fuel charge is positioned in a juxtaposed position relative to said solid oxidizer charge, and only one surface of said solid fuel charge is juxtaposed to said solid oxidizer charge.

2. The inflator of claim 1 wherein said inflator further comprises an annular radial filter contained within said housing for filtering of gases produced upon actuation of said inflator.

3. The inflator of claim 1 wherein said inflator further comprises a filter in axial alignment with said fuel charge and said oxidizer charge.

4. The inflator of claim 1 wherein said housing is perforated.

5. The inflator of claim 1 wherein said housing further contains a nozzle at said second end, for egress of gases produced upon actuation of said inflator.

6. The inflator of claim 1 further comprising a booster chamber containing a booster charge, said booster chamber is positioned proximate to said igniter.

7. The inflator of claim 1 wherein said booster charge contains a granulated oxidizer and a granulated fuel.

8. The inflator of claim 1 further comprising a permeable member physically separating the fuel charge and the oxidizer charge.

9. The inflator of claim 1 wherein the fuel charge comprises at least one wafer.

10. The inflator of claim 1 wherein the fuel charge comprises a plurality of wafers.

11. The inflator of claim 1 wherein the oxidizer charge comprises at least one wafer.

12. The inflator of claim 1 wherein the oxidizer charge comprises a plurality of wafers.

13. An inflator comprising:

a housing having a first end and a second end;

an igniter fixed within the first end of the housing;

a plurality of solid fuel forms juxtaposed to each other in ignitable communication with said igniter; and

a plurality of solid oxidizer forms juxtaposed to each other in ignitable communication with said igniter, and discrete, separate from, and in combustible communication with said plurality of solid fuel forms.

14. The inflator of claim 13 further comprising a booster composition juxtaposed next to said igniter.

15. The inflator of claim 13 wherein said plurality of solid fuel forms are shaped as annular wafers.

16. The inflator of claim 13 wherein said plurality of solid oxidizer forms are shaped as annular wafers.

17. An inflator comprising:

a housing having a first end and a second end;

a combustion chamber,

an igniter fixed within the first end of the housing;

a plurality of solid fuel forms contained within said combustion chamber and in ignitable communication with said igniter; and

a plurality of solid oxidizer forms contained within said combustion chamber and in ignitable communication with said igniter,

wherein said combustion chamber is divided to physically separate said plurality of solid fuel forms from said plurality of said solid oxidizer forms.
